Motocross Madness - Direct3D Performance
|
|
Riva TNT @ 800x600 |
|
Pentium 3 - 560
|
56.8 fps |
|
Pentium 3 - 500
|
53.4 fps |
|
Celeron - 550A
|
54.2 fps |
|
Pentium 2 - 500
|
53.4 fps |
|
Pentium 2 - 450
|
51.9 fps |
|
Pentium 2 - 400
|
51.2 fps |
|
Celeron - 333
|
41.5 fps |
While not showing the dramatic difference as evidenced in Half Life, Motocross Madness also had its share of speed boosts by the high clock rate of the Pentium IIIs. Especially while overclocked, the P3 chips were able to take the top scores from the previous champ, the Celeron 550.
